Ughtred
Lords of Coxwold
Quarterly 1 and 4, gules, on a cross patonce or, 5 mullets gules; 2 and 3, azure cruzily and 3 palmer’s staffs paleways or.
Lords of the manor of Coxwold in the North Riding, held under the Colvills, whose shield they differenced by adding the molets to the cross. Robert Ughtred was living 1455. (VCH, North Riding, II, 14/15 .) Shield blazoned in Parl . II and III are the arms of Burdon, see no. 193. See
FVY 441/42 for same shield.
